Ultimate Spider-Man, Volume 7
creator(s): Brian Michael Bendis | Mark Bagley |
Franchise: Marvel | Ultimate Marvel (2000) | Spider-Man |
medium(s): book | comic |
date reviewed: 25 November 2023
rating: ❤️❤️❤️❤️🖤
I finally got access to my spouse’s hoopla password so that I can continue my binge of this series without waiting for my loans to refresh in December. There was a lot that I don’t like about this volume: 2000s language that doesn’t age well, oversexualization of costumes and characters, and crossover nonsense. I like the characters, though, and the issue with Aunt May in therapy was good enough on its own to bump my rating up a heart. On to the next volume!
